1985 (2023)
In the turbulent 1980s, friends Marc and Franky, and his sister Vicky, move to Brussels for a career with the Gendarmerie. Soon the three young people are sucked into a spiral of crimes that are attributed to the so-called "Bende van Nijvel" gang.

The Tour (2011)
Easter Sunday, April 4, 2010. In Bruges, some 200 cyclists and their entourage are getting ready for the 94th Tour of Flanders. A sea of supporters awaits them along the route, while millions more follow Flanders' finest on radio or TV. With the race as a backdrop, De ronde tells the story of a number of people who, like the cyclists, have everything to gain or lose today. The series originally had nine episodes, but these were recut to seven episodes for the DVD.

Zwarte sneeuw (1996)
Black Snow is a Dutch television series that was broadcast in 1996 by the NCRV. Eva Bender (Tamar van den Dop) works as an au pair in France . When she has her friend Tessa (Ariane Schluter) as a guest, she is also visited by her parents (Tom Jansen and Truus te Selle) who are clearly worried about something. They don't want to tell Eva what happened yet and a day later they have an accident in which her mother dies and her father falls into a coma. After this, Eva goes looking for her parents' secrets.
